.... only three were built is wrong. Besides Dennis' CO conversions, there
were at least a few others- for instance Don Welch and his buddy (now
deceased) did one in So-Cal in the early '80s. His buddy told him, 'its easy. Only
three little things need to be changed....' leading me to believe that it
had been done before in So-Cal. Don said that after 10 months of work, the
last of the '3 little things' were completed on his car- 'and he's not my
buddy any more!'
Don's car was the first 'Targa' Pantera ever built- a decade before Gary
Hall's Purple Passion, and upon Don dumping the clutch the first time, engine
torque twisted the monococque enough that both doors popped open. So lots of
extra time and effort went into stiffening up the underfloor area after the
fact. Trail-blazing is never easy. That 427-targa '73 is now in Hawaii.
